Explain the term cytoskeleton
Define the term cytoskeleton? Also state its major constituents in animal cells?
Expert
Cytoskeleton is the cytoplasmic structure which supports the cell, keeps its shape and fixates and shifts the cell organelles. It is made up of an extensive network of fibers scattered in the cytoplasm and anchored in the plasma membrane. Its constituents are microfilaments, intermediate filaments and microtubules.
